All rights reserved. http://www.usgwarchives.net/tx/txfiles.htm ************************************************ NEWMAN, Frank Jr. Oct 9, 2001 Frank "Pa" Newman Jr., 79, of Thorndale died Tuesday, Oct. 9, 2001 at Richards Memorial Hospital in Rockdale. Celebration of Life services were at 2 p.m. Thursday, Oct. 11, 2001 at St. John Lutheran Church in Thorndale with Pastor Vernon Appel and Pastor Robert Beicke officiating. Burial followed at Detmold Cemetery. Mr. Newman was born July 23, 1922 in Taylor to Frank and Lena (Voight) Newman. On May 7, 1940, he married Pearl Melde at St. Paul Lutheran Church in Thorndale. He served in the U.S. Army during World War II. Mr. Newman retired as a potroom foreman for Alcoa, after 30 years of service. He was a member of St. John Lutheran Church in Thorndale and a life member of the Thorndale VFW Post #4009. He loved his family and enjoyed hunting, fishing and gardening. Mr. Newman was preceded in death by his parents; a daughter, Rita Jane Becker; a son-in-law, Leon Barron and two sisters, Nannie Simank and Edna Hilton. Surviving are: His wife of 61 years, Pearl of Thorndale; daughter, Judy Brown of Thorndale; sisters, Margie Olbrich and Frances Hilton of Thorndale and Nora Pasemann of Thrall; grandchildren, Jeff Barron and wife, Cheryl of Taylor, Marla Roepke and Chris Davis of Thorndale, Randa Becker of Belgium and Russell Becker of Austin; great grandchildren, Kassie and Mallory Barron of Pasadena, Jacob Barron of Taylor and Hiatt Becker of Austin. Pallbearers were James Lee Hilton, Frankie Hilton, Charles Olbrich, Harvey Simank, Bob Hegar and Max Thiele. Honorary pallbearers were members of Thorndale VFW Post #4009.
